Great to see this detailed report from Center for a New American Security (CNAS) on how the United States can lead the world in creating a robust bioeconomy. Among the wide range of applications, biotechnology can transform our agricultural systems and secure vulnerable food supply chains with innovations such as cultivated meat. Now is the time for policymakers to take bold steps to advance the bioeconomy--including research and infrastructure investment--to capitalize on American innovation and advance national security.
The biorevolution is upon us. For U.S policymakers, the question is not whether the biorevolution has transformative potential, but which nation will responsibly harness this biopower. Find the new report "Biopower: Securing American Leadership in Biotechnology" from Vivek Chilukuri and Hannah Kelley: https://lnkd.in/ehNqCxbN

Kraig Biocraft Labs Set to Expand Spider Silk Production in Vietnam https://lnkd.in/gBqVCKaM Ann Arbor, MI-based Kraig Biocraft Labs, which develops genetically engineered spider silk-based fibers, has received a new investment license in Vietnam. This authorization marks a milestone in the company’s mission to expand its production operations [...]

Top five benefits of using natural dyes in food: 1. Healthier Option: Natural dyes are mainly derived from plant or mineral sources, making them a healthier alternative to petrochemical dyes, which contains synthetic chemicals. 2. Environmental Impact: Natural dyes are biodegradable and generally have a much lower environmental impact compared to petrochemical dyes, which contain petroleum-based ingredients and contribute to pollution. 3. No Harmful Additives: Natural dyes derived from plants and don't contain artificial additives or preservatives, reducing the risk of potential health issues associated with petrochemical dyes. 4. Allergy-Friendly: Natural dyes are very less likely to trigger allergic reactions compared to petrochemical dyes, making them suitable for individuals with sensitivities or allergies. 5. Cultural and Artisanal Value: Using natural dyes in food can also have cultural significance, preserving traditional methods of coloring food and supporting artisanal practices.
